技术解码Windows平台苹果设备网络驱动自动化部署方案【免费下载链接】Apple-Mobile-Drivers-InstallerPowershell script to easily install Apple USB and Mobile Device Ethernet (USB Tethering) drivers on Windows!项目地址: https://gitcode.com/gh_mirrors/ap/Apple-Mobile-Drivers-InstallerApple-Mobile-Drivers-Installer是一个专为Windows用户设计的开源自动化解决方案通过PowerShell脚本实现苹果USB驱动和移动设备以太网驱动的快速安装。该项目解决了iPhone在Windows系统上无法使用USB网络共享的长期痛点通过从微软官方更新目录直接下载并安装经过数字签名的官方驱动程序避免了传统iTunes套件的臃肿安装过程为用户提供轻量级、高效的技术支持。问题洞察跨平台连接的技术壁垒苹果设备与Windows系统之间的网络连接问题一直是困扰用户的常见技术障碍。当用户尝试通过USB线将iPhone连接到Windows电脑进行网络共享时系统往往无法正确识别设备导致网络适配器列表中缺失相应的硬件标识。这种跨平台兼容性问题源于Windows系统默认不包含苹果设备的专用驱动程序使得iPhone的个人热点功能无法在Windows环境中正常运作。传统解决方案要求用户下载完整的iTunes套件这不仅消耗大量系统资源还增加了不必要的软件依赖。而Windows Update虽然理论上能够提供所需驱动但其更新机制存在延迟性和不确定性无法满足用户对即时连接的需求。方案解析自动化驱动的技术实现原理核心驱动组件架构Apple-Mobile-Drivers-Installer通过精心设计的PowerShell脚本实现了驱动部署的完全自动化。项目核心包含两个关键驱动程序组件Apple USB驱动程序版本486.0.0.0负责建立设备与系统之间的基础通信通道Apple移动设备以太网驱动程序版本1.8.5.1启用USB网络共享功能将iPhone转换为网络适配器技术实现机制解析脚本采用模块化设计理念将复杂的驱动安装过程分解为清晰的执行阶段。首先进行权限验证确保脚本以管理员身份运行这是驱动安装的必要前提。随后创建专用临时目录为下载的驱动文件提供安全的存储空间。驱动下载阶段直接从微软官方更新目录获取经过数字签名的官方驱动程序确保文件的完整性和安全性。通过Invoke-WebRequest命令实现高效的文件传输同时保持与官方源的同步性。下载完成后脚本利用Windows内置的expand.exe工具解压CAB格式的驱动包提取出INF安装文件。最后的安装阶段采用pnputil系统工具进行驱动部署该工具能够正确处理驱动程序签名验证和系统注册表更新。整个过程中脚本保持与用户的透明交互实时显示执行状态和进度信息。实践指南系统化部署流程环境准备与前置条件在开始驱动部署前需要确保系统满足以下技术要求Windows 7 SP1或更高版本操作系统、管理员权限账户、稳定的互联网连接、原装苹果数据线。同时iPhone设备需要解锁并信任当前电脑这是建立USB连接的基础安全要求。自动化部署执行流程打开具有管理员权限的PowerShell环境执行以下命令启动自动化部署iex (Invoke-RestMethod -Uri https://raw.githubusercontent.com/NelloKudo/Apple-Mobile-Drivers-Installer/main/AppleDrivInstaller.ps1)该命令将自动从GitHub仓库下载最新版本的安装脚本并立即执行。整个过程完全自动化用户无需干预即可完成所有驱动组件的下载、解压和安装操作。离线环境部署方案对于网络受限或安全隔离环境项目支持离线部署模式。首先在有网络连接的环境中克隆项目仓库git clone https://gitcode.com/gh_mirrors/ap/Apple-Mobile-Drivers-Installer然后将整个项目目录复制到目标离线环境通过手动执行AppleDrivInstaller.ps1脚本完成驱动安装。这种方案特别适用于企业级部署或安全敏感环境。进阶应用场景化部署矩阵企业级批量部署实施方案在组织环境中IT管理员可以通过组策略或脚本分发工具实现大规模部署。通过创建批处理脚本可以在多台计算机上同时执行驱动安装显著提升部署效率。关键是在部署前进行充分的兼容性测试确保驱动与组织内的系统环境完全兼容。驱动生命周期管理策略建议建立定期的驱动更新机制虽然当前安装的是最新稳定版本但随着Windows系统更新和苹果设备固件升级可能需要定期检查驱动兼容性。可以通过系统任务计划程序设置定期检查脚本或者在系统重大更新后重新运行安装脚本。故障排查与诊断技术当驱动安装后仍出现连接问题时可以采用分层诊断方法。首先检查设备管理器中的硬件识别状态确认驱动是否正确加载。然后验证网络适配器配置确保IP地址分配正常。最后进行网络连通性测试使用ping命令验证与iPhone网关通常为172.20.10.1的连接状态。效能评估技术方案优势分析部署效率对比传统iTunes安装方案需要下载超过200MB的软件包安装时间通常在15-30分钟且需要用户进行多次交互操作。而自动化驱动部署方案仅需下载必要的驱动组件总下载量显著减少安装时间缩短至1-2分钟实现了真正的即装即用体验。系统资源占用优化通过只安装必要的驱动程序避免了iTunes套件带来的额外系统负担。传统方案会在系统中安装多个后台服务和应用程序而本方案仅添加必需的驱动组件保持系统的简洁性和稳定性。安全性与可靠性保障所有驱动文件均来自微软官方更新目录经过数字签名验证确保文件的完整性和来源可信性。脚本执行过程中不收集任何用户数据不建立网络连接回传信息所有临时文件在安装完成后自动清理保障用户隐私安全。技术演进展望生态系统集成方向跨平台兼容性扩展未来可考虑扩展对其他苹果设备的支持包括iPad、iPod等设备的网络共享功能。同时可以探索macOS与Windows之间的双向驱动支持构建更加完善的跨平台连接生态系统。智能化部署增强引入智能检测机制自动识别连接的苹果设备型号和系统版本提供针对性的驱动安装方案。结合机器学习算法预测可能出现的兼容性问题并提供预防性解决方案。社区协作与生态建设建立用户反馈机制收集不同系统环境下的安装体验和问题报告。通过开源社区协作持续优化脚本的兼容性和稳定性。同时可以开发图形化界面工具为非技术用户提供更加友好的操作体验。社区协作指引参与贡献的最佳实践项目采用GNU GPL v3开源协议欢迎开发者参与代码改进和功能扩展。建议从以下方向入手优化错误处理机制、增强日志记录功能、改进用户交互界面、扩展设备兼容性支持。提交代码前请确保通过完整的测试验证保持代码风格的一致性。对于普通用户可以通过报告使用体验、提交问题反馈、分享应用场景等方式参与项目改进。特别是不同Windows版本和硬件环境下的兼容性测试结果对于项目的持续优化具有重要价值。通过Apple-Mobile-Drivers-Installer项目Windows用户可以获得专业级的苹果设备网络连接支持无需妥协于臃肿的软件套件。这一解决方案不仅提升了技术效率更重要的是重新定义了跨平台设备连接的用户体验标准。【免费下载链接】Apple-Mobile-Drivers-InstallerPowershell script to easily install Apple USB and Mobile Device Ethernet (USB Tethering) drivers on Windows!项目地址: https://gitcode.com/gh_mirrors/ap/Apple-Mobile-Drivers-Installer创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
技术解码:Windows平台苹果设备网络驱动自动化部署方案
技术解码Windows平台苹果设备网络驱动自动化部署方案【免费下载链接】Apple-Mobile-Drivers-InstallerPowershell script to easily install Apple USB and Mobile Device Ethernet (USB Tethering) drivers on Windows!项目地址: https://gitcode.com/gh_mirrors/ap/Apple-Mobile-Drivers-InstallerApple-Mobile-Drivers-Installer是一个专为Windows用户设计的开源自动化解决方案通过PowerShell脚本实现苹果USB驱动和移动设备以太网驱动的快速安装。该项目解决了iPhone在Windows系统上无法使用USB网络共享的长期痛点通过从微软官方更新目录直接下载并安装经过数字签名的官方驱动程序避免了传统iTunes套件的臃肿安装过程为用户提供轻量级、高效的技术支持。问题洞察跨平台连接的技术壁垒苹果设备与Windows系统之间的网络连接问题一直是困扰用户的常见技术障碍。当用户尝试通过USB线将iPhone连接到Windows电脑进行网络共享时系统往往无法正确识别设备导致网络适配器列表中缺失相应的硬件标识。这种跨平台兼容性问题源于Windows系统默认不包含苹果设备的专用驱动程序使得iPhone的个人热点功能无法在Windows环境中正常运作。传统解决方案要求用户下载完整的iTunes套件这不仅消耗大量系统资源还增加了不必要的软件依赖。而Windows Update虽然理论上能够提供所需驱动但其更新机制存在延迟性和不确定性无法满足用户对即时连接的需求。方案解析自动化驱动的技术实现原理核心驱动组件架构Apple-Mobile-Drivers-Installer通过精心设计的PowerShell脚本实现了驱动部署的完全自动化。项目核心包含两个关键驱动程序组件Apple USB驱动程序版本486.0.0.0负责建立设备与系统之间的基础通信通道Apple移动设备以太网驱动程序版本1.8.5.1启用USB网络共享功能将iPhone转换为网络适配器技术实现机制解析脚本采用模块化设计理念将复杂的驱动安装过程分解为清晰的执行阶段。首先进行权限验证确保脚本以管理员身份运行这是驱动安装的必要前提。随后创建专用临时目录为下载的驱动文件提供安全的存储空间。驱动下载阶段直接从微软官方更新目录获取经过数字签名的官方驱动程序确保文件的完整性和安全性。通过Invoke-WebRequest命令实现高效的文件传输同时保持与官方源的同步性。下载完成后脚本利用Windows内置的expand.exe工具解压CAB格式的驱动包提取出INF安装文件。最后的安装阶段采用pnputil系统工具进行驱动部署该工具能够正确处理驱动程序签名验证和系统注册表更新。整个过程中脚本保持与用户的透明交互实时显示执行状态和进度信息。实践指南系统化部署流程环境准备与前置条件在开始驱动部署前需要确保系统满足以下技术要求Windows 7 SP1或更高版本操作系统、管理员权限账户、稳定的互联网连接、原装苹果数据线。同时iPhone设备需要解锁并信任当前电脑这是建立USB连接的基础安全要求。自动化部署执行流程打开具有管理员权限的PowerShell环境执行以下命令启动自动化部署iex (Invoke-RestMethod -Uri https://raw.githubusercontent.com/NelloKudo/Apple-Mobile-Drivers-Installer/main/AppleDrivInstaller.ps1)该命令将自动从GitHub仓库下载最新版本的安装脚本并立即执行。整个过程完全自动化用户无需干预即可完成所有驱动组件的下载、解压和安装操作。离线环境部署方案对于网络受限或安全隔离环境项目支持离线部署模式。首先在有网络连接的环境中克隆项目仓库git clone https://gitcode.com/gh_mirrors/ap/Apple-Mobile-Drivers-Installer然后将整个项目目录复制到目标离线环境通过手动执行AppleDrivInstaller.ps1脚本完成驱动安装。这种方案特别适用于企业级部署或安全敏感环境。进阶应用场景化部署矩阵企业级批量部署实施方案在组织环境中IT管理员可以通过组策略或脚本分发工具实现大规模部署。通过创建批处理脚本可以在多台计算机上同时执行驱动安装显著提升部署效率。关键是在部署前进行充分的兼容性测试确保驱动与组织内的系统环境完全兼容。驱动生命周期管理策略建议建立定期的驱动更新机制虽然当前安装的是最新稳定版本但随着Windows系统更新和苹果设备固件升级可能需要定期检查驱动兼容性。可以通过系统任务计划程序设置定期检查脚本或者在系统重大更新后重新运行安装脚本。故障排查与诊断技术当驱动安装后仍出现连接问题时可以采用分层诊断方法。首先检查设备管理器中的硬件识别状态确认驱动是否正确加载。然后验证网络适配器配置确保IP地址分配正常。最后进行网络连通性测试使用ping命令验证与iPhone网关通常为172.20.10.1的连接状态。效能评估技术方案优势分析部署效率对比传统iTunes安装方案需要下载超过200MB的软件包安装时间通常在15-30分钟且需要用户进行多次交互操作。而自动化驱动部署方案仅需下载必要的驱动组件总下载量显著减少安装时间缩短至1-2分钟实现了真正的即装即用体验。系统资源占用优化通过只安装必要的驱动程序避免了iTunes套件带来的额外系统负担。传统方案会在系统中安装多个后台服务和应用程序而本方案仅添加必需的驱动组件保持系统的简洁性和稳定性。安全性与可靠性保障所有驱动文件均来自微软官方更新目录经过数字签名验证确保文件的完整性和来源可信性。脚本执行过程中不收集任何用户数据不建立网络连接回传信息所有临时文件在安装完成后自动清理保障用户隐私安全。技术演进展望生态系统集成方向跨平台兼容性扩展未来可考虑扩展对其他苹果设备的支持包括iPad、iPod等设备的网络共享功能。同时可以探索macOS与Windows之间的双向驱动支持构建更加完善的跨平台连接生态系统。智能化部署增强引入智能检测机制自动识别连接的苹果设备型号和系统版本提供针对性的驱动安装方案。结合机器学习算法预测可能出现的兼容性问题并提供预防性解决方案。社区协作与生态建设建立用户反馈机制收集不同系统环境下的安装体验和问题报告。通过开源社区协作持续优化脚本的兼容性和稳定性。同时可以开发图形化界面工具为非技术用户提供更加友好的操作体验。社区协作指引参与贡献的最佳实践项目采用GNU GPL v3开源协议欢迎开发者参与代码改进和功能扩展。建议从以下方向入手优化错误处理机制、增强日志记录功能、改进用户交互界面、扩展设备兼容性支持。提交代码前请确保通过完整的测试验证保持代码风格的一致性。对于普通用户可以通过报告使用体验、提交问题反馈、分享应用场景等方式参与项目改进。特别是不同Windows版本和硬件环境下的兼容性测试结果对于项目的持续优化具有重要价值。通过Apple-Mobile-Drivers-Installer项目Windows用户可以获得专业级的苹果设备网络连接支持无需妥协于臃肿的软件套件。这一解决方案不仅提升了技术效率更重要的是重新定义了跨平台设备连接的用户体验标准。【免费下载链接】Apple-Mobile-Drivers-InstallerPowershell script to easily install Apple USB and Mobile Device Ethernet (USB Tethering) drivers on Windows!项目地址: https://gitcode.com/gh_mirrors/ap/Apple-Mobile-Drivers-Installer创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考